The Road Less Traveled: Uncovering the Convergence Toward Specific Pleiotropic Phenotypes in Aging

2023-03-29

Abstract excerpt

Aging is a complex process influenced by a wide range of environmental and molecular factors. Despite this complexity, individuals tend to age in highly similar ways, leading to the question of what drives this convergence. Recent research, including my own discoveries, suggests that the length of transcript molecules plays a crucial role in age-dependent changes to the transcriptome. Drawing inspiration from the...
